A comprehensive exploration of Statistics and Probability Theory concepts, with practical implementations in Python
-
Updated
Mar 21, 2026 - Jupyter Notebook
A comprehensive exploration of Statistics and Probability Theory concepts, with practical implementations in Python
📈📄👀A lookup repo for a variety of discrete and continuous distributions (incl. Beta, Binomial, Cauchy, Chi-squared, Geometric, Hypergeometric, Normal & Poisson)
The FactorGraph package provides the set of different functions to perform inference over the factor graph with continuous or discrete random variables using the belief propagation algorithm.
A MATLAB project which applies the central limit theorem on PDFs and CDFs of different probability distributions.
A courseware module that covers the fundamental concepts in probability theory and their implications in data science. Topics include probability, random variables, and Bayes' Theorem.
These projects were part of the course Data Analysis (ECE Department, AUTH, 7th semester).
Exercise solution to the Probability Theory course
All major algorithms for Random Variables generation from Gamma Distribution.
E1 222 Stochastic Models and Applications, IISc
Tool for generating random variables that follows given frequency distibution using linear regressions in given intervals.
Topics: Normal distribution, Functions of Random Variables
Solutions for the basic statictics problems
Implementation of the projects for the DSC 530: Probability and Statistics for Data Science course, of the MSc in Data Science programme of the University of Cyprus.
Simple tool for estimating frequencies of random variables.
Assignment Advance Stats
For studying MMCS, defined special probability distributions as classes. Also renders example graphs.
Intuitive Probability API in Python
An interactive example of a function applied to a random variable showing the resulting distribution.
Probability Methods for Informatics Engineering (University of Aveiro)
Forth defining words for random variables.
Add a description, image, and links to the random-variables topic page so that developers can more easily learn about it.
To associate your repository with the random-variables topic, visit your repo's landing page and select "manage topics."